By: Marshall Ramsey II, Worthy News U.S. Correspondent KNOCKNAREA, Ireland (WorthyNews) -- Archaeologists at IT Sligo have found the bones of an adult and a child in a tiny cave high on Knocknarea mountain near the town of the same name. Researchers discovered a total of 13 small bones and bone fragments in an almost inaccessible cave last November. Three were from a child and 10 from the adult. They included foot bones and fragments of skull. The adult was aged 30 to 39 and the child of four to six years. While it was not possible to determine the gender, radiocarbon dating has shown that they are some 5,500 years old, making them among the earliest human bones found in the county. Interestingly, it appears that the two are not related, that is, they are not a parent/sibling combination. The adult was dated to be about 5,500 years old whereas the child about 300 years younger. While there is no definite proof, it is possible that the mountain-top grave is an ancestral family tomb, as families of that time, once a piece of land had been reached, settled in the area, and started up communities.
